Essential Nutrients for Women’s Health

Essential Nutrients for Women’s Health

Certain nutrients play starring roles in women’s well-being. Here’s how to prioritize them:

1. Calcium & Vitamin D: Guardians of Bone Health

Women lose bone density faster post-menopause due to declining estrogen.

2. Iron: Combatting Fatigue and Supporting Menstrual Health

Menstrual health relies heavily on adequate iron intake, as blood loss during cycles increases deficiency risks. Fatigue, dizziness, and anemia can result from low iron levels.

3. Folate/Folic Acid: Vital for Reproductive Health

Critical for fetal development and reducing miscarriage risks.

4.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Brain, Heart, and Sexual Health Boosters

Omega-3s combat inflammation, support cognitive function, and play a role in boosting sexual health by improving blood flow and hormonal balance.

5. Antioxidants: Shields Against Chronic Disease

Berries, dark chocolate, and turmeric neutralize free radicals, reducing cancer and diabetes risks.

Nutrition’s Role in Mental Health

Emerging research highlights the gut as the “second brain.” A balanced microbiome improves serotonin production, reducing anxiety and depression risks.

Practical Tips for Everyday Wellness

  1. Meal Prep: Batch-cook balanced meals (e.g., grilled salmon + quinoa + roasted veggies).
  2. Smart Snacking: Pair almonds with dark chocolate for magnesium and antioxidants.
  3. Hydration: Infuse water with mint or berries for flavor.
  4. Mindful Eating: Slow down to improve digestion and satisfaction.
